Postdoctoral Fellow in Systems Neuroscience Laboratory

Integrative Physiology and Neuroscience

Washington State University

A Postdoctoral Fellow position is available immediately in the laboratory of Dr. Kristen Delevich, in the Department of Integrative Physiology and Neuroscience (IPN) at Washington State University (WSU) in Pullman, WA.

Successful candidates will implement a multidisciplinary approach in mice to investigate the adolescent maturation of corticostriatal circuits and their relation to top-down control of goal-directed behavior.  Candidates with experience in slice electrophysiology, in vivo calcium imaging (fiber photometry and/or miniaturized microscopes), and rodent behavior will be given priority.  This is a full time, two-year funded position supported in part by the Tourette’s Association of America.

The Department of Integrative Physiology and Neuroscience (https://ipn.vetmed.wsu.edu/neuroscience/) is an academic unit in the Washington State University College of Veterinary Medicine.  International neuroscience faculty within the department form highly collaborative research units that study substance abuse, ingestive behavior, stress, and sleep neurobiology.  Thus, the candidate will have ample opportunities for collaboration and co-mentoring.  Postdocs can compete for both intramural and external research grants.  Furthermore, the department offers baccalaureate and doctoral degree programs in Neuroscience, in addition to postdoctoral training.  The department is housed in an award-winning, ultra-modern BSL-2 research facility on the Pullman campus of Washington State University, and it is equipped with state-of-the-art microscopy, imaging, electrophysiology, cell biology, and behavioral testing equipment.  Pullman is a college town located in the heart of the Palouse, on the Southeast border of Washington State, with easy access to innumerable outdoor recreation opportunities.  It has received accolades for highest quality of life, healthy community, safety, and green transportation.

Applicants must possess a Ph.D. degree in Neuroscience or a related field, strong written and oral communication skills in English, a demonstrated record of accomplishments, and less than 5 years of research experience since receipt of the doctoral degree. Salary will be commensurate with experience.  WSU provides health care packages to its trainees. Background check is required for this position.
